Design Week Studio Sessions #1 – Koto on setting up a studio

In the first episode of our new Studio Sessions film series, we talk to Koto about how they set up home in their Southwark space.

Design Week’s new Studio Sessions documentary series looks at the stories behind designers’ studios – from how to find the right space to tips on making it your own and what happens when you need to move.

In this first episode, we visit Koto at their space in the Metal Box Factory in London’s Southwark and talk to co-founders James Greenfield and Jowey Roden about how they set up the studio.

Koto was founded last year by Greenfield and Roden – both formerly of DesignStudio – alongside ex-Airside managing director Caroline Matthews.

The studio has worked on a number of branding projects, including the new identity for Gumtree, which was unveiled last week.
